It's a perfectly comfortable cabin to crash in while you explore. Hopkins. It provides the basic amenities, like a fridge, coffee maker, toaster, sink, and some cookware, silverware, plates bowls (although the range and stove didn't actually work, but I didn't need them)? There's also a small screened porch where you can leave shoes and hang wet clothing and towels.
The shower didn't have any hot water. I'm too much of a wimp to take cold showers, so there's that. The coffee maker and toaster have to be plugged in by kneeling on the floor, opening the cabinet, and reaching to the back to access the outlet. I guess that's just one of the cute things about cabins sometimes. The stove and range didn't work although I wasn't doing any cooking anyway, but it's good to be aware of.
Also, while this is something the hosts have no control over, it's worth noting that you can't be outside for even a minute. I was waiting for the cleaning staff to finish preparing the room and got destroyed by sand fleas in about 2 or 3 minutes flat. You have to simply move from your car to the cabin, or back, as quickly as possible when you arrive or head out on an exclusion.
But the cabin itself is comfortable. It was a perfectly good place to sleep at night between day trips to Hopkins.

Very helpful and friendly staff. Julian who runs a tour/transfer bysiness went out of his way to help organise transfers to and from the cabanas. Communication via the app while we were still planning our holiday was really good. We were also offered free taxi rides to and from Hopkins village everyday. We asked for and were loaned bikes for one day (albeit quite rickety ones). The cabana was clean and comfortable. The price reflects the fact that the accommodation was fairly basic and out of town. But it felt safe and we loved the rustic jungle feel. Great for a couple of nights to explore Hopkins without the price tag.
Of the 3 cabanas onsite, ours had the least natural light inside and on the netted balcony. Unfortunately you didn't want to sit around outside due to mozzies, unless fully loaded with deet.
Ideally you need a hire car to explore (there's nothing in walking distance) although Julian was really obliging with a lift in one of his Taxis to pop into Hopkins whenever we wanted.
